Book Excerpt: 
. . .As though to add impressiveness to what she was about to say, or to prevent his interrupting her, she raised her hand. So interested in each other were the old man and the girl that neither noticed the appearance in the door of Dr. Rainey and the butler, who halted, hesitating, waiting permission to enter.

"That money belongs to me," said Miss Coates slowly, "and as sure as my mother is in Heaven and her spirit is guiding me, that money will be given me."

In the pause that followed, a swift and singular change came over the face of Mr. Hallowell. He stared at his niece as though fascinated. His lower lip dropped in awe. The look of hostility gave way to one of intense interest. His voice was hardly louder than a whisper.

"What do you mean?" he demanded.

The girl looked at him, uncomprehending. "What do I mean?" she repeated.

A book of its time but fun

I enjoyed it from beginning to end, but it wasn't a new favorite. It was a light read with good characters. Not super complicated. It made a great vacation book. Misleading title! This is not a supernatural story.
